Q: Is 72,719,350 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 72,719,350 is a composite number.

Why is 72,719,350 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 72,719,350 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 11 22 25 50 55 109 110 218 275 545 550 1,090 1,199 1,213 2,398 2,426 2,725 5,450 5,995 6,065 11,990 12,130 13,343 26,686 29,975 30,325 59,950 60,650 66,715 132,217 133,430 264,434 333,575 661,085 667,150 1,322,170 1,454,387 2,908,774 3,305,425 6,610,850 7,271,935 14,543,870 36,359,675 and 72,719,350, with no remainder.

Since 72,719,350 cannot be divided by just 1 and 72,719,350, it is a composite number.
